I got tired of being a reseller.
After fifteen years in the hammock world, enough was enough. I had sold other people's gear for years — good stuff, but rarely quite right. Something always chafed: too short, too narrow, a suspension that fought back, a bug net you couldn't stow away.
So I drew my own range, exactly the way I want it myself. Affordable, simple, a joy to use — and made for the Nordic outdoors.
It became a hammock, an underquilt, a topquilt, a tarp and a handful of small, clever things. This is what I pack myself when I head into the Hälsingland forests.

Top quality, no middlemen.
The hammocks are sewn at a small partner factory — we work directly with the maker, no long chain in between. We fill the underquilts and topquilts through a down supplier we deal with directly, so we can vouch for the fill ourselves: 850 fill power, RDS-certified down. You pay for the gear — not for five resellers along the way.
And I test every range myself. Two nights in the rain. Four in sub-zero. If it doesn't hold up, it gets redone. That's what being small means — and it's exactly how we want it.

Materials we use
70d & 10d ripstop nylon · 850 FP RDS down · 210T PU3000mm tarp fabric · UHMWPE line (same material as Dyneema) · 925 sterling silver in the jewellery range.

Nordic nature
Everything we make is built for Nordic conditions. 350 cm hammocks. The UQ800 with comfort down toward −10 °C, holding down to −15 °C. Winter is part of the deal.
